What happens to a person or a church which continues to compromise? What happens to a person or a church when they continue to expose themselves to evil, danger and non-truth? In a word they become corrupt.

Corruption is being consistently ungodly and unrighteous. It is the inevitable result of compromise. When an individual or a  church opens itself to spiritual or moral danger and fails to recognize and repent of it then such compromise will dominate them. They will become corrupt. This corrupting influence may occur by a handful of people or just one.

Corruption is moral perversion, immorality, depravity, dishonesty, etc. It is a downward spiral into sin and its inevitable consequences. It is the result of a life resistant to God’s Word and God’s Will.

The corrupt individual or church is known for its dishonesty, fraud, depravity, perversion, immorality, degeneracy and vice toward and against God and human beings. It is an individual, or a church, distorting biblical truth it finds offensive and tolerating and embracing false teaching it find attractive. This may well occur all the while the individual or church says they are following Jesus. But what Jesus are they following? The Jesus of the Scriptures or a Jesus of their own imagination?

God will therefore judge such individuals and churches.

“And to the angel of the church in Thyatira write: ‘The words of the Son of God, who has eyes like a flame of fire, and whose feet are like burnished bronze.

“‘I know your works, your love and faith and service and patient endurance, and that your latter works exceed the first. But I have this against you, that you tolerate that woman Jezebel, who calls herself a prophetess and is teaching and seducing my servants to practice sexual immorality and to eat food sacrificed to idols. I gave her time to repent, but she refuses to repent of her sexual immorality. Behold, I will throw her onto a sickbed, and those who commit adultery with her I will throw into great tribulation, unless they repent of her works, and I will strike her children dead. And all the churches will know that I am he who searches mind and heart, and I will give to each of you according to your works. But to the rest of you in Thyatira, who do not hold this teaching, who have not learned what some call the deep things of Satan, to you I say, I do not lay on you any other burden. Only hold fast what you have until I come. The one who conquers and who keeps my works until the end, to him I will give authority over the nations, and he will rule them with a rod of iron, as when earthen pots are broken in pieces, even as I myself have received authority from my Father. And I will give him the morning star. He who has an ear, let him hear what the Spirit says to the churches.’ (Revelation 2:18-29 ESV)
